Director of Technology Infrastructure and Cybersecurity
IFRS Foundation · London, England, GB
Status: Permanent Reports to : Chief Technical Officer (CTO) Direct reports: Technology Operations Managers (EMEA/APAC & Americas), Cyber Security Lead, AV L...
Job description
Status: Permanent Reports to : Chief Technical Officer (CTO) Direct reports: Technology Operations Managers (EMEA/APAC & Americas), Cyber Security Lead, AV Lead Job Purpose: The Director of Technology Infrastructure and Cybersecurity leads the strategy, delivery, security, and continuous improvement of the IFRS Foundation’s global technology environment, ensuring alignment with corporate objectives. Supporting 350 staff across six countries, the role ensures resilient, secure, and high-performing services in a 24x7 operational model. Combining strategic oversight with operational accountability, the Director is responsible for infrastructure, end-user computing, AV, cybersecurity, and third-party suppliers. The role is central to managing risk, maintaining service continuity, and enabling organisational effectiveness across a distributed global footprint. Operating within a cloud-first model, the infrastructure landscape is primarily delivered through platforms such as Microsoft Azure & Microsoft 365 The Team: The Director of Infrastructure and Cyber Security is a global role managing the delivery, management and update of Infrastructure and Cyber Security at the Foundation’s 6 off...